Output 39d47020aa24d594fcd5154f1e3124193651b0b1cb61f33cd596eb051f1d930f:1

value
2790896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e7f1f447faa5a5ce4381fadd47dff03e7ec6822 OP_EQUALVERIFY OP_CHECKSIG
address
18A3zZhjf5FpoXG8LWrJSCZqHsDjJbiuxe
transaction
39d47020aa24d594fcd5154f1e3124193651b0b1cb61f33cd596eb051f1d930f
spent
true